How to Get Paid to Use Your Digital Camera

Video Preview

Summary: To get paid using your digital camera, find clients that need pictures fast, such as crafters, real estate agents or local car owners. Then, burn customers a CD of the digital pictures you want to sell using tips in this free video from a professional photographer.

"My name is Anthony Maddaloni and I'm going to talk about how to make money with your digital camera right now. A digital camera is essentially a very fast way to incorporate, take images, upload them to a computer and give them to a potential client. Now, you want to thing about who my client is to make some money with your digital camera. So, one group of people that need digital images quick are people that are selling stuff. I know a lot of crafters in town and they're always making something, whether it be, you now, knitting for babies or making clothes. So from time to time, I'll go over to their studio and I'll take images, digital images of their items. They don't have to be well-lit, beautiful, they just need to be nice images, clear, in focus. I'll go home, I'll upload them, I'll burn a CD, I'll give them to them and I'll get some money. That is one of the fastest ways I know how to make money with my digital camera. Also, real estate photography. If people are selling properties in town and they just need an image of something. Cars, excellent way, local car owners. I even know people that go to certain singles websites or social networking websites to take images of people quickly and then sell them back to them, making pretty good money for what you do. The most important thing about it is you want to start small, you don't want to take on a very big job. You want to start with a small, you want to see if you like it. And you have to be organized. You may have up to ten, fifteen people you're dealing with a day. If you're not the type of person that doesn't like returning emails and phone calls, it's not for you, trust me. But these are ways that I would go about making money with my digital camera."
